A superb Japanese-style pasta dish that makes the most of the unique stickiness of Moroheiya (Egyptian spinach). The sauce, infused with the savory flavors of garlic and bacon, clings perfectly to the pasta, making it an addictive meal you'll want to eat again and again.
Wash the Moroheiya with water and drain well.
Finely chop the stems of the Moroheiya, then combine with the leaves and mince thoroughly until it becomes sticky.
Bring a pot of water to a boil, add salt (to a 1% concentration), and boil the pasta for 1 minute less than the package instructions.
Mince the garlic and slice the bacon into thin strips (batonnet).
Add the bacon, garlic, and 2 tablespoons of olive oil to a frying pan and stir-fry slowly over medium heat.
The more you mince the Moroheiya, the stronger its unique stickiness becomes, allowing the sauce to cling better to the noodles. 💡
Stir-frying the bacon and garlic until they are slightly browned adds a savory aroma and enhances the overall flavor. 🔥
Cook the pasta for 1 minute less than the package instructions so that it reaches the perfect texture when tossed with the sauce in the pan. ⚠️
